DIPHU, Nov 13: Karbi Anglong superintendent of police, Sanjib Kumar Saikia inaugurated a library
Serdihun English High School, Langtuk Tisso village, near Zero Point of Dillai limestone quarry in Karbi
Anglong district.
The library had been constructed as part of the civic action programme of the 20 battalion of the Central
Reserve Police Force (CRPF). The battalion also donated 200 books, two book shelves and furniture to
the school.
The 20 battalion of the CRPF under the aegis of IG (OPS) Jorhat sector has been carrying out civic action
programmes for the welfare of poor people in the Karbi Anglong district like construction of toilet
blocks, installation of solar street lights, organizing sports activities, free medical camps and distributing
free medicines.
Commandant of 20 battalion of CRPF Swarn Singh, Bokajan SDPO Rustam Raj Brahma and Rev. Solomon
Rongpi were also present on the occasion.
